Originally Posted by stefan
It's the silicone that most manufacturers use in the cranks.

It's self levelling.
thanks stefan.

i have let the threebond cure for 2 days now. as it is a test, i tried to get a screw driver in to pry it out, amazingly the screw driver will change its formation, but the filler wont even get close to lifting up from the sides. it has bonded it self very well to the crank. smooth and shiny finish , yet a little flexible. i will use the three bond from now on. quite easy to source, and a tube will do many cranks.
